91 1LE Formula 350 rarity?

Allright, first ill give you all the info i know about the car, then ill give you the catch.

in 91, approximately 5,500 Firebird formulas were made. And only 46! had the 1LE option. I have heard that the 350 was also rare in the 91 formula. (does anyone know how many of the 1LE's were 350's? Or how many 350 formulas were made?) The car has about 83,000 miles on it.

The catch is that the car was in a wreck and recieved a salvage title at 11,000 miles. It was later rebuilt and recieved a rebuilt title. Since then its ended up near me. The guy selling it has no idea what 1LE is or how rare it was that year.

1) Will this car be worth anything in the future assuming the 1LE parts are still on the car?

2) Will the salvage title ruin any chances of this car being worth anything?

3) How many 350 1LE's were made?

Without the 1LE parts I'd say its worthless. Since its been totalled the value of the car just dropped at least %50. For the general public a 1LE is nothing special. If you're looking for a unique car for you to keep and enjoy yourself it'd be great, if you want something to fix up and resell at a profit, its not going to happen.
As for 91 Formula 350's, I'd estimate about 600 but there aren't any positive numbers out there for combinations.
